A True Gem -- Small, Delicious, and Unpretentious Bin22 was one of the best surprises of our trip to Jackson, WY. We were just looking for a small bite and stumbled upon this spot -- what a find! It's unpretentious, the service is wonderful, and every single dish we tried was absolutely delicious. Yes, portions are on the smaller side and prices a bit high -- but here, it feels worth it. Unlike some of the overhyped places in town, Bin22 actually delivers. Sometimes the best experiences are the ones you don't plan -- and this was definitely one of them.

We tried so many of their amazing tapas and none disappointed. Our faves were the meatball (so tender and flavorful), the lamb (the mojo sauce was delectable) and the shrimp (we sopped up all of the delicious and savory sauce with the baguette slices provided). You can't go wrong here. We sat on their dog friendly covered patio which provided much needed shade from the hot sun. There's plenty of seating both in and out. You can't go wrong. The service was spot on and the dishes were delivered in a timely manner. We chose a bottle of wine from their adjoining bottle shop to have with our tapas. The wine shop selections have been very well curated and they have so many varietals and wines from all over the world, along with a few local wines.

It's a small tapas style restaurant serving Italian food. The red pesto burrata was my favorite dish, along with the espresso cheesecake which tasted homemade - yummy! The steak and grilled octopus were too salty. The service was excellent however which made the meal a very pleasant experience overall. I would come back just for the cheesecake alone. Do you take reservations?

Hi Caroline - We don't take reservations, but we do our best to seat guests as promptly as possible. We look forward to seeing you!

Do they take reservations?

I just called and their recorded message says they don't take reservations. This is as of 6/14/2022.
